Welcome to Johnston (Pembs) train station, your gateway to the charming landscapes of Pembrokeshire. This quaint station, while modest in its offerings, serves as a crucial nexus for local and national train travel in Wales. Whether you're journeying to the bustling cities or exploring the tranquil countryside, Johnston (Pembs) provides essential travel connections.
While Johnston (Pembs) station may not boast a plethora of modern conveniences, it excels in accessibility. With step-free access throughout the entire station and straightforward access from the car park to the platform, it is expertly equipped for travelers with mobility challenges. However, please be aware that the facility lacks a ticket office, ticket machines, or staff assistance onsite. If assistance is needed, you can call the helpline at 08002006060 for support.
There are no waiting rooms or restroom facilities, so it's best to plan accordingly. Although the absence of amenities like shops, cafes, or ATMs might be a drawback, the free parking with 24-hour access operated by Transport for Wales is a significant perk.
At Johnston (Pembs), you'll find seamless transport links to diverse destinations. Although the station does not directly facilitate bicycle hire, there are Sheffield stands available for up to four bicycles, making it a convenient choice for those who prefer cycling. For rail replacement services, a local bus stop located on the main road (A4076) serves as the designated point.

Situated in the historic heart of London, London Blackfriars station is more than just a transit point; it's a gateway to both the charms of the capital and the beautiful locales beyond. Whether you're a daily commuter or a first-time visitor hoping to catch a glimpse of the London skyline, Blackfriars has you covered with its extensive range of facilities and transport links.
London Blackfriars prides itself on being a modern, well-equipped station with amenities designed to make your journey seamless. The station is equipped with a ticket office open throughout the week and multiple ticket machines for easy purchases, all of which are designed to be accessible. Offering step-free access throughout, it is classified as a Category A station, ensuring unimpeded access to all platforms. For tech-savvy travelers, smartcards are available, complete with validators for quick access.
Customer service is at the forefront at London Blackfriars. If you ever need assistance, help points are stationed at key areas. Although there's no dedicated waiting room, there are ample seating areas fully covered on all platforms, allowing for a comfortable wait. CCTV operations are in place to ensure passenger safety, and toilets, including accessible options, are located conveniently in the booking hall on the Northbank side.
For those looking to continue their journey beyond the station, Blackfriars offers excellent links to alternative modes of transportation. The station has a well-organized taxi rank right outside the main entrance, making it simple to hail a cab. While information about rail replacement services can be found online, various bus services operate close to the station. These services connect you with many key points across London, making onward travel seamless.
Need to cycle instead? You'll find bicycle storage options near the Northbank entrance, though it’s worth noting that bike hire isn't available onsite. Despite the lack of parking facilities, the station's central location makes it incredibly accessible from numerous parts of the city.
